Compare all specifications:
2012 Audi S6 | 2010 BMW 123 | |
Make | Audi | BMW |
Model | S6 | 123 |
Year Released | 2012 | 2010 |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 4000 cc | 1995 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 8 cylinders | 4 cylinders |
Engine Type | V | in-line |
Valves per Cylinder | 4 valves | 4 valves |
Horse Power | 414 HP | 202 HP |
Torque | 500 Nm | 400 Nm |
Torque RPM | 1400 RPM | 2000 RPM |
Fuel Type | Gasoline | Diesel |
Acceleration 0-100mph | 4.9 seconds | 7.5 seconds |
Drive Type | AWD | Rear |
Number of Seats | 5 seats | 4 seats |
Number of Doors | 5 doors | 2 doors |
